Copies the elements from the range [first, last), to another range beginning at d_first in such a way that there are no consecutive equal elements. Only the first element of each group of equal elements is copied. The first version uses operator== to compare the elements, the second version uses the given binary predicate p.

p - binary predicate which returns ​true if the elements should be treated as equal.

The signature of the predicate function should be equivalent to the following:

bool pred(const Type1 &a, const Type2 &b);

The signature does not need to have const &, but the function must not modify the objects passed to it.
The types Type1 and Type2 must be such that an object of type ForwardIt can be dereferenced and then implicitly converted to both of them.

Type requirements
-InputIt must meet the requirements of InputIterator.
-OutputIt must meet the requirements of OutputIterator.
-The type of dereferenced InputIt must meet the requirements of CopyAssignable.
-The type of dereferenced InputIt must meet the requirements of CopyConstructible. if neither InputIt nor OutputIt satisfies ForwardIterator

Possibile implementazione

First version
template<class ForwardIt, class OutputIt>
ForwardIt unique_copy(ForwardIt first, ForwardIt last,
                      OutputIt d_first)
{
 
    if (first == last)
        return d_first;

    *d_first = *first;
     while (++first != last) {
        if (!(*d_first == *first)) {
            *(++d_first) = *first;
        }
    }
    return ++d_first;
}

The following program trims all multiple consecutive spaces in a const string and prints the result

#include <string>
#include <iostream>
#include <algorithm>
#include <iterator>

int main()
{
    std::string s1 = "The      string    with many       spaces!";
    std::cout << "before: " << s1 << '\n';

    std::string s2;
    std::unique_copy(s1.begin(), s1.end(), std::back_inserter(s2),
                     [](char c1, char c2){ return c1 == ' ' && c2 == ' '; });

    std::cout << "after:  " << s2 << '\n';
}

Output:

before: The      string    with many       spaces!
after:  The string with many spaces!
